The Highlights: A Closer Look at Marrakech’s Top Sites
Koutoubia Mosque
This iconic mosque is Marrakech’s most recognizable landmark, with its towering minaret visible from many parts of the city. While non-Muslims can’t enter, the impressive exterior and surrounding gardens make it a worthwhile stop. Many travelers appreciate the opportunity to snap photos of the mosque’s stunning architecture and learn about its significance from their driver.
Saadian Tombs
Known for their intricate tile work and historical significance, the Saadian Tombs date back to the 16th century. They are a popular site for visitors keen to connect with Marrakech’s past. One reviewer noted that their driver handed them off to an external guide who took them to a shop, illustrating the importance of booking official tours if you want comprehensive historical insight. Still, the tombs themselves are a highlight.
Bahia Palace
Built in the late 19th century, the Bahia Palace offers a glimpse into Moroccan architecture with its ornate courtyards, lush gardens, and intricate mosaics. Travelers love wandering through its peaceful halls and listening to their driver’s snippets of history, making it a relaxing yet culturally enriching stop.

Majorelle Gardens
Famous for its vibrant blue accents and lush plant life, the Majorelle Gardens are a favorite for many visitors. Reviewers point out that the driver patiently waits for them to explore, and some mention that the gardens are quite crowded, so arriving early might improve the experience. Entrance fees are not included, so plan accordingly.
